Real Estate Brokerage
833.981.2030
Sign In
Menu
Saved Homes
Saved Searches
My Properties
My Profile
Sign Out
Search homes
My homes
My homes
My searches
My searches
Loan
Explore Neighborhoods
Contact us:
833.981.2030
Property Records for Woodruff St in Houston, TX 77012
25 Properties Found
1 – 25 of 25 Properties Displayed
Street Smarts by Mr. Cooper
Property Records
Texas
Houston
77012
Woodruff
8117 Woodruff St Houston TX 77012
8718 Woodruff St Houston TX 77012
8610 Woodruff St Houston TX 77012
8616 Woodruff St Houston TX 77012
8814 Woodruff St Houston TX 77012
8820 Woodruff St Houston TX 77012
8602 Woodruff St Houston TX 77012
8713 Woodruff St Houston TX 77012
8621 Woodruff St Houston TX 77012
8806 Woodruff St Houston TX 77012
8821 Woodruff St Houston TX 77012
8823 Woodruff St Houston TX 77012
8709 Woodruff St Houston TX 77012
8617 Woodruff St Houston TX 77012
8811 Woodruff St Houston TX 77012
8505 Woodruff St Houston TX 77012
8611 Woodruff St Houston TX 77012
8717 Woodruff St Houston TX 77012
8802 Woodruff St Houston TX 77012
8809 Woodruff St Houston TX 77012
8626 Woodruff St Houston TX 77012
8201 Woodruff St Houston TX 77012
8603 Woodruff St Houston TX 77012
8825 Woodruff St Houston TX 77012
8115 Woodruff St Houston TX 77012
Previous Page
1
Next Page